Backed by a fifth-generation family-owned company, Spicers is a leading distributor of commercial print and business papers, specialty products, graphic solutions, sign & display equipment and materials, and packaging and facility supplies and equipment. Partnering with trusted global manufacturers, we source, stock, market and distribute a diverse range of quality products.

We’re based in Vaughan, Ontario, with 15 regional locations that include custom manufacturing facilities in Edmonton, Toronto and Winnipeg, as well as cash and carry locations, product showrooms and equipment demo sites. Spicers Canada is part of Central National Gottesman Inc. (CNG), a global seller and distributor of paper, pulp, packaging materials, metals and wood products.
